Quarterly Planning Note — Big-Deal Discounts

Hi finance folks — quick steer on where we've landed for next quarter. Standard discount authority stays at 12% for deals under the Kestrel threshold, but anything above it now needs sign-off from Dana or Theo before quotes go out. We got burned on the Marwick renewal last quarter, so the approval form has a new margin-check step. Please flag any in-flight deals that would've cleared under the old rules. The reasoning behind the tighter ceiling is confidential and noted below.

management briefing: Only 33 of the 504 pilot accounts renewed Holox, so a churn review is set for August 1. Fenysix Logistics is in early talks to buy Zoroxix Group for about $459.9 million.

## Tuning

The receipt mailer (Almsgate) batches donation receipts and sends through the Thornquay relay. On-call: if the queue backs up, resist the urge to crank batch size — the relay rate-limits per connection, and bigger batches just mean bigger retries. Scale worker count first, then shorten the flush interval. Dedupe window must stay longer than the retry horizon or donors get duplicate receipts, which generates tickets. All knobs live in one place and are read at worker start. Current production values follow.

tuning table, kajop-yafof:
QUOTAS = {
    "wenath": 10,
    "ulaael": 5,
}

## Pennygale Environments: Currency Rounding

Welcome to the Pennygale conversion service. Rounding errors surfaced in staging because the half-even rounding mode was applied only in production, so staging totals drift by a cent or two on large batches. As a contractor, always test conversions against production-equivalent settings, never the staging defaults. All three environments are now being aligned. The agreed-upon rounding and precision configuration is listed below.

config for fahop-tajeg:
soriel:
  pin: 6453
  tenant: norwyn
  seal: seal_c441745b
  metrics_host: metrics.soriel.ordinworks.local
  standby_team: zorox
  escalation: wenael-casox
  nonce: 429fd1

## Building Access — Spares Room (Hullbrook Annex)

Contractors: the spare hardware room is down the east corridor on the ground floor, third door on the left. Sign in at the front desk first and grab a visitor lanyard. Anything you take out, jot it in the blue logbook — yes, even the little stuff. The door self-locks, so don't wedge it. To get in, punch in the code below.

staff pass of hagug-taguf = bdg-HJ-9